“The Three Rules”
Deloitte’s research shows how certain exceptional companies
deliver superior performance over the long run despite facing
similar constraints
About the Study
• Reviewed more than 25,000 companies spanning 45 years
• Focused on cash flow return on assets, an objective measure of strong,
stable performance
• Identified 344 exceptional companies – either Miracle Workers or Long
Runners
• Used rigorous statistical methods to identify and analyze the common
characteristics of long term excellence and found only three
The Three Rules for Success
1. Better before cheaper – compete on differentiators not price
2. Revenue before cost – prioritize increasing revenues over reducing costs
3. There are no other rules – change anything/everything in order to abide by the first two rules
